WebJun 10, 2024 · CT appearances included GGO, consolidation, crazy-paving pattern, air bronchogram, irregular line, reticulation, pleural thickening, pleural effusion, nodule and lymphadenopathy. GGO referred to a fuzzy increase in lung density that does not cover blood vessels. HC was <1% and not further considered. hairdressers fulton mdWebApr 15, 2024 · In GGO, the opacification of the lung increases without covering blood vessels or airways. Consolidation causes a homogeneous opacification that covers both blood vessels and airways. Reticulation is characterized by numerous tiny opacities in a linear pattern.
